In recent decades, authors affiliated with Hirosaki University Hospital have published 573 papers, which have received a total of 6.5k indexed citations. Scholars at this organization have produced 107 papers in Surgery, 88 papers in Pulmonary and Respiratory Medicine and 86 papers in Oncology on the topics of Pharmacogenetics and Drug Metabolism (39 papers), Drug Transport and Resistance Mechanisms (33 papers) and Pharmacological Effects and Toxicity Studies (31 papers). Their work is cited by papers focused on Oncology (1.3k citations), Pharmacology (962 citations) and Psychiatry and Mental health (927 citations). Authors at Hirosaki University Hospital collaborate with scholars in Japan, United States and China and have published in prestigious journals including New England Journal of Medicine, Circulation and Journal of Clinical Oncology. Some of Hirosaki University Hospital's most productive authors include Kazunobu Sugawara, Tadashi Ohkubo, Sunao Kaneko, Tsukasa Uno, Koichi Otani, Tomonori Tateishi, Hiroshi Tanaka, T. Uno, Hanako Furukori and Shuji Kaneko.
